As part of our Site Reliability Engineering team, you will design, build, and optimize systems that power the leader in private aviation-ensuring high availability, performance, and efficiency across airline operations, customer experience, and logistics platforms. If you're motivated by solving large-scale reliability challenges, reducing toil through automation, and continuously improving system health, we're excited to have you on our team.
Tasks and Responsibilities
- Drive the design and implementation of reliable, scalable software solutions, ensuring new features and enhancements meet availability, resilience, and performance standards.
- Partner with cross-functional teams-including architecture, infrastructure operations, cybersecurity, and data-to design and implement systems that balance business functionality with operational reliability and risk mitigation.
- Build and maintain automated CI/CD pipelines to enable consistent, repeatable, and efficient build, test, and deployment processes.
- Embed quality and security into the software lifecycle by implementing automated testing, code quality checks, vulnerability scanning, and pipeline enforcement (e.g., unit test coverage, static analysis, and compliance checks).
- Develop and enhance observability and operational practices (monitoring, alerting, logging) to proactively detect and respond to system issues.
- Work within an agile environment to iteratively deliver high-impact improvements while continuously improving system reliability, performance, and operational efficiency.

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ities and Other (KSAOs)
- 2-4 years of experience in software engineering or related roles, with a strong understanding of system design, scalability, and production support.
- Proficient in scripting and programming (e.g., Python) to automate operational tasks, reduce toil, and improve system reliability is a must. Experience with API integration and tooling is preferred.
- Working knowledge of cloud platforms (e.g., AWS), including compute, networking, and storage services. Familiarity with infrastructure-as-code and distributed system architectures is a plus.
- Exposure to supporting Jenkins, Web Sphere, Bit Bucket, Git, Nexus, Tomcat, and APM Tools (e.g., Datadog).
- Strong commun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to lead or contribute effectively during incident response, root cause analysis (RCA), and cross-team coordination.
